  • PWCS Sites Featured in Washington Post

    Prince William County Schools and SchoolFusion are on the cutting edge of exploring new and innovative ways of funding initiatives to counter dwindling tax revenues. Looking for any way in these economic times to maximize people's donations, Web sites for Prince William County Schools include a unique "sponsor program" section which was custom built by SchoolFusion.

    The Web ads started in October and have brought in more than $50,000 from sponsors, including a car dealership, power companies and defense contractor Lockheed Martin. The district is hoping for at least $25,000 more by the end of the school year. The ads are on 17 school Web sites, with the goal of all 87 soon. The 73,900-student school system, the second-largest in Virginia, is using the money to offset the costs of their Web-hosting program that amongst other things, makes communicating with students, parents, faculty and the greater community a seamless endeavor.
